If you've ever searched for "coffee shop near me" in Manchester versus London, you know the results differ dramatically. Yet many businesses still rely on rank tracking tools that provide generic, location-agnostic data—essentially worthless for local SEO strategies. As search engines become increasingly sophisticated at delivering hyperlocal results based on user proximity, device type, and precise geographical coordinates, the demand for accurate city-level and "near me" search tracking has never been more critical. Enter SERP APIs: the technical solution that's transforming how agencies and SaaS platforms approach local search visibility.
The Fundamental Problem with Traditional Rank Tracking
Traditional rank tracking tools were built for a simpler era of search. They typically check rankings from a single data centre location, providing results that might be accurate for one postcode but completely misleading for another. The reality is that local SEO rankings aren't static—they're dynamic, fluid, and intensely personalised based on where someone physically stands when they conduct a search.
Consider a multi-location restaurant chain operating in Birmingham, Leeds, and Edinburgh. A conventional rank tracker might report that they're ranking #3 for "Italian restaurant" nationally. But what does that actually mean? In Birmingham, they might dominate position #1, whilst in Edinburgh they're nowhere to be found on page one. This geographical variance makes aggregated ranking data not just unhelpful, but potentially dangerous for strategic decision-making. Businesses invest resources based on flawed data, optimising for problems that don't exist whilst ignoring markets where they're genuinely struggling.
How SERP APIs Solve Location-Specific Search Challenges
A SERP API (Search Engine Results Page Application Programming Interface) functions as a programmatic bridge between your tracking system and search engines, allowing you to simulate searches from specific geographical coordinates. Unlike traditional scrapers or manual checks, these APIs can request search results as if the query originated from a precise latitude and longitude, a specific postcode, or even a particular street address.
The sophistication doesn't stop at location simulation. Modern SERP APIs distinguish between different result types—critically important for local SEO where Google Maps results (the Local Pack) often appear above organic listings. A comprehensive API will separate these Map Pack results from traditional organic rankings, providing granular data about your visibility in each distinct section of the search results page. This separation is essential because the factors influencing Local Pack rankings differ significantly from those affecting organic positions.
Scaling Across Multiple Cities and Markets
For agencies managing dozens of clients or SaaS platforms serving hundreds of users, manual tracking simply isn't viable. SERP APIs enable automated, scalable tracking across unlimited locations simultaneously. You can monitor how a national retailer performs for "running shoes" in every major city centre, or track how a local plumber's "near me" visibility changes across different neighbourhoods within a single metropolitan area.
This scalability transforms local SEO from guesswork into data science. Instead of sampling a few locations and hoping they're representative, you can capture comprehensive geographical performance data, identifying patterns and opportunities that would otherwise remain invisible. Perhaps your client dominates in city centres but disappears in suburban searches, or maybe their visibility spikes on mobile devices but falters on desktop—insights only possible with systematic, location-specific tracking.
Essential Features to Evaluate When Choosing a SERP API
Not all SERP APIs are created equal, and selecting the wrong provider can mean the difference between actionable insights and expensive, unreliable data. When evaluating options for local SEO tracking, several critical features deserve careful consideration:
- Geographical precision: Can the API target specific coordinates, postcodes, or city-level locations? Does it support the geographical granularity your use case requires?
- Result type separation: Does it clearly distinguish between Local Pack (Maps) results, organic listings, paid ads, and featured snippets?
- Device emulation: Can it simulate mobile versus desktop searches, given that local results often vary significantly by device?
- Data freshness: How current are the results? Some providers cache data, which can be problematic for tracking rapidly changing local rankings.
- Volume and rate limits: What are the API's throughput capabilities? Can it handle your required query volume without throttling?
- Pricing structure: Is pricing based on queries, locations, keywords, or a combination? How does cost scale with your needs?
- Reliability and uptime: What service level agreements does the provider offer? How do they handle search engine blocks or technical failures?
Common Pitfalls and How to Avoid Them
Even with a quality SERP API, implementation challenges abound. One frequent mistake is over-querying, which can trigger rate limits or even temporary blocks from search engines. Responsible usage means implementing appropriate delays between requests and respecting the API provider's guidelines. Another common issue is misinterpreting "near me" results, which are inherently user-specific and can't be perfectly simulated—APIs approximate these searches using location parameters, but the experience won't precisely match what a user sees when their device's GPS is active.
Data interpretation requires nuance as well. A drop in rankings might reflect genuine SEO problems, or it could result from increased local competition, changes in search intent, or even temporary fluctuations in Google's algorithm. Context matters enormously, which is why tracking should be continuous rather than sporadic, and why comparing trends over time provides more value than obsessing over daily fluctuations.
The most successful local SEO strategies don't just track rankings—they correlate geographical performance data with business outcomes like phone calls, direction requests, and foot traffic to identify which locations and keywords actually drive revenue.
Comparing Top SERP API Providers for Local SEO
The market offers numerous SERP API providers, each with distinct strengths suited to different use cases. Enterprise-grade solutions typically offer the highest reliability and most comprehensive data sets, but come with corresponding price tags that make sense for agencies and established SaaS platforms but may be prohibitive for smaller operations.
Mid-tier providers strike a balance between capability and cost, offering solid location targeting and reasonable query volumes at more accessible price points. These options often work well for growing agencies or SaaS companies in earlier stages. Budget-friendly alternatives exist as well, though they typically involve trade-offs in terms of rate limits, data freshness, or geographical precision.
When evaluating providers, conducting a limited trial or proof-of-concept is invaluable. Test the API with queries relevant to your specific use case—the results for "dentist near me" in Cardiff might be handled differently than "emergency plumber" in Glasgow. Verify that the data structure matches your technical requirements and that integration with your existing systems is straightforward.
Why This Matters
The stakes for local SEO have never been higher. With mobile searches continuing to dominate and voice-activated queries increasingly common, the ability to track and optimise for location-specific visibility isn't optional—it's fundamental to digital marketing success. Businesses that operate in competitive local markets without accurate geographical performance data are essentially flying blind, making strategic decisions based on incomplete or misleading information.
For agencies, offering sophisticated local SEO tracking differentiates your services in a crowded market. Clients don't just want to know they're "ranking well"—they want to understand their visibility in each neighbourhood, suburb, or city where they operate or hope to expand. For SaaS platforms building local SEO tools, the choice of SERP API directly impacts your product's value proposition and competitive positioning.
As search engines continue refining how they deliver hyperlocal results, the technical infrastructure supporting local SEO strategies must evolve accordingly. Investing in a robust SERP API isn't merely a tactical decision about data sources—it's a strategic choice about whether your organisation can deliver the geographical insights that modern local search demands. The businesses that master city-level tracking and "near me" optimisation today are positioning themselves to dominate local search visibility tomorrow.